About the Role The Softgoods Buyer is a hybrid leadership position respon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the softgoods department while working alongside the Head Buyer to plan and execute seasonal purchasing strategies. This role combines retail leadership, inventory planning, merchandising, sales analysis, vendor communication, and buying responsibilities to ensure our stores remain well-stocked, organized, and ready to serve skiers throughout the season. Approximately half of your week will be spent leading the retail floor, supporting employees, and delivering exceptional customer service. The remaining time will focus on purchasing, sales reporting, inventory forecasting, merchandising, vendor relations, and department administration. We're looking for someone who naturally takes initiative, enjoys making independent decisions, is highly organized, and can confidently manage multiple projects while helping lead a team. About Powder House Since 1953, Powder House Ski Shop has been helping skiers enjoy the mountains with carefully selected equipment, apparel, and exceptional customer service. As Utah's original ski shop, we've built a reputation for knowledgeable staff, quality products, and a team-first culture. As our company continues to grow alongside Boot Solutions, we're looking for leaders who enjoy improving processes, taking ownership, and helping shape the future of our business. What You'll Do Lead daily operations of the softgoods department and help supervise the retail team. Analyze sales reports and inventory performance to support seasonal purchasing decisions. Assist with developing product assortments and preparing purchase orders. Communicate directly with vendors regarding orders, deliveries, and product availability. Monitor inventory levels and proactively recommend replenishment orders based on sales trends. Receive, allocate, and organize inventory across multiple Powder House locations. Create visually appealing merchandise displays while maintaining an organized sales floor. Train and support employees on product knowledge, merchandising, and customer service. Help maintain accurate inventory, backstock, and merchandising standards throughout the season. Coordinate employee parking permits and transportation logistics with Alta.
